Chalupa

Ingredients:
1 lbsPinto beans
3 lbsPork roast
7 cupWater
1/2 cupOnion, chopped
2 Garlic cloves
-minced
1 tbspSalt
2 tbspChili powder
1 tbspCumin
1 tbspOregano
4 ozGreen chili peppers
-chopped (one can)
Procedures:
1Put all ingredients in a dutch oven, an electric crockery cooker, or a heavy kettle.
2Cover and simmer about 5 hours, or until the roast falls apart and the beans are done.
3Uncover and cook about ?hour, until the desired thickness is achieved.
4Notes: * a mexican meat and bean dish, similar to chili -- i got this recipe from "a primer on bean cookery" by the california dry bean advisory board.
5While not a true chili, chalupa is a mexican-american favorite for a hearty lunch or supper.
6It may be made ahead and reheated, and it freezes well.
7* chili powder is a mixture of spices, consisting mainly of ground dried chili peppers.
8This recipe may be served with corn chips and condiments (including chopped tomato, chopped avocado, chopped onion, shredded lettuce, grated cheddar cheese and hot sauce).
9: difficulty: easy.
10: time: 5 minutes preparation, 5-6 hours cooking.
11: precision: no need to measure.
